Web12 jan. 2024 · However might be used to interrupt a sentence. In this case, use a comma (,) before and after the word. When however is used at the beginning of a sentence, there should be a comma (,) after however if what follows the word is a complete sentence. What word can replace however? Web31 aug. 2024 · Tip: “However” can begin a sentence or it may come in the middle of a compound sentence after a semi-colon. Always follow “however” with a comma no matter where it appears. “Although” may begin or divide a sentence into 2 parts, but it doesn’t require a comma after it, only before it if it’s in the middle of the sentence.
